| Detection Item | Common Analytical Method | Method Overview |
|---|---|---|
| Assay (Purity) | Gas Chromatography (GC) with FID | Quantitative separation and detection based on volatility and retention time relative to a certified reference standard. |
| Water Content | Karl Fischer Titration | Electrochemical titration measuring water via iodine-sulfur dioxide reaction in anhydrous methanol-based solvent. |
| Residue on Ignition | Gravimetric Analysis | Mass of non-volatile inorganic residue after high-temperature ashing at 500-600 C. |
| Heavy Metals (as Pb) | Atomic Absorption Spectroscopy (AAS) | Quantification of metal ions by absorption of specific wavelength light after acid digestion and atomization. |
| Chloride Impurity | Ion Chromatography (IC) | Separation and quantification of chloride anions using ion-exchange column and conductivity detection. |
| Related Substances | High-Performance Liquid Chromatography (HPLC) with UV detection | Separation and quantification of structurally similar impurities using reversed-phase column and UV absorbance at 254 nm. |
| Acid Value | Acid-Base Titration | Neutralization of acidic impurities with standardized NaOH solution using phenolphthalein indicator. |
| Appearance | Visual Inspection | Assessment of physical state, color, and clarity against water-white standard under controlled lighting. |
| Melting Point | Capillary Melting Point Determination | Thermal transition observed as solid-to-liquid phase change using calibrated capillary apparatus. |
| Density | Digital Density Meter | Measurement of mass per unit volume at specified temperature (e.g., 20 C) using oscillating U-tube principle. |
| Refractive Index | Refractometry | Determination of light bending angle at air-sample interface using calibrated Abbe refractometer. |
| Volatile Impurities | Headspace Gas Chromatography (HS-GC) | Detection and quantification of low-boiling contaminants by GC analysis of vapor phase above sample at equilibrium. |
